Hey
I just got a few of these 4530s and installed XP on them however the graphics driver won't take. I keep getting the error "This computer does not meet the minimum requirements."
It has Service Pack 3 and is Windows XP Pro which is the only requirements I could find for the driver. Does anyone have any ideas why it won't install the graphics driver?
This is the driver I found on HP for the graphics. Graphics Driver
I have even googled and can't find any other ideas or situations where this occurs.
Any ideas would be very much appreciated. Thanks!

Please give us the hardware ID from device manager for the video chip. Any chance the units you have use the discrete AMD graphics instead of the integrated Intel HD 3000? That would explain why the Intel driver doesn't work.
You can also go to intel.com and download their generic video driver for the HD graphics for 32 bit XP:
http://downloadcenter.intel.com/Detail_Desc.aspx?a
This covers both the i series core version of the intel video and the Celeron version; again not sure what you have.

OK are there any missing drivers in the device manager? Your model laptop has EITHER Intel OR AMD graphics, not BOTH, so I am not sure why we think there would be another driver you need at this point. Sometimes the Intel graphics will appear to show up as two video cards but this is because it is a dual head display, not because there are actually two video cards. I hope that makes sense because it threw me for a loop the first time I saw it, too.

use the intel on that driver too....just do an update driver and it should find it automatically. If not you can do force install from the folder where the generic driver is unzipped....to confirm, look for the hardware id on that device too and it should be 8086 just like the other. If not it may be some ancillary device. Bluetooth sometimes shows up as a "video" device.
